[Detailed Description of the Invention] Industrial Application Field The present invention relates to a mounting structure for panels for building exteriors.

Prior Art and its Problems Conventionally, most of the structures in which these panels are attached for building exterior use have been filled with caulking material in the joints between the panels to protect them from rain. However, filling with caulking material was done separately after the panel installation work, which was time-consuming and lengthened the construction period. Furthermore, when caulking materials are exposed to the rain and wind for many years, they become brittle and lose their elasticity, causing cracks, which can lead to rainwater infiltration and deterioration of aesthetics.

Purpose of the invention The present invention improves these drawbacks and provides a panel mounting structure that allows reliable rain protection without the use of caulking.

The feature of this invention is that one panel and bottom piece are integrally provided with a rain gutter part having a bottom piece on the same plane as the mounting piece on the side edge of the panel part which is box-shaped and has mounting pieces on the top and bottom. It has a structure in which the mounting pieces of the other adjacent panel are overlapped and fixed via a waterproof member. Therefore, when panels are arranged vertically and horizontally, a vertically continuous rain gutter is formed, and rainwater to the panels flows downward along this gutter, and furthermore, the bottom pieces and mounting pieces of adjacent panels are separated. Since it is fixed via a waterproof member, rainwater will not enter the interior, and rainwater can be reliably shut off without using caulking material. Also, since the rain gutter and the panel are not separate parts, and the bottom piece of the rain gutter is on the same surface as the mounting piece,
Installation work is required only once, improving workability and making molding easier.

In order to form the rain gutter part integrally with the side edge of the panel part, there are methods such as integral molding by bending etc. (Figs. 1 to 5), methods of gluing or welding the rain gutter part to the panel part (Fig. 6). ), or by riveting.

For the waterproof member, a waterproof packing, an adhesive, a sealant, or the like is used.

Effects of the invention Since the invention is constructed as described above, it is possible to reliably shut off rain without using caulking material.
Construction becomes easier, which makes it possible to reduce construction costs and shorten the construction period. In addition, even if exposed to wind and rain for many years, cracks will not occur, nor will rainwater intrude or damage the aesthetic appearance.
